WebCapillary Viscometer: Consider cylindrical coordinates, laminar flow driven by pressure so that a differential fluid element of thickness dr and length L is considered. The … WebCapillary viscometry is conceptually simple: the time it takes a volume of polymer solution to flow through a thin capillary is compared to the time for a solvent flow. It turns out that the flow time for either is proportional to the viscosity, and inversely proportional to the density. We define the relative viscosity to be the ratio .
